Though Botox may not be classified as a surgical procedure, it remains essential to have it injected by a physician only. These injections are now available at spa and salon locations, where they are administered by aestheticians, not doctors. Although it can be much cheaper, it is not worth the savings if it puts your appearance and health on the line.

Find out from your doctor, who will be administering the anesthesia. It will either come from the surgeon, a specially-trained nurse depending on the complexity of the procedure, or an anesthesiologist. You have the right to insist that a second person administer the anesthesia as a precaution, but it will most likely cost you more.

If you are having facial surgery, be aware of the need to ice and elevate your head after surgery. Sleeping on a backrest or in a recliner is a much safer way to ensure your head stays elevated than a stack of pillows. Prepare sleeping arrangements and ice packs before you leave for your surgery.
